hawaiififtieth state Author:charles a borden Charles A Borden has writtten this book out of his wide experience in the islands and his deep interest in the people of Hawaii. He has spent twenty years as a writer, explorer, engineer, and master mariner in the South Pacific, has sailed twice around the horn and many times from Tahiti to Hawaii over the path the early Polynesian navigators a... more »re believed to have taken.
"Next to the sea," he once told a friend, "I love island landfalls. Take Kauhako Bay on the Kono Coast of Hawaii, Honomanu Bay on Maui or Nawiliwili over on Kauai--each is a sailor's paradisewith a safe anchorage and unspoiled beauty that is best seen from the deck of a sailboat>"
Borden now lives in California on the tip of a point of land a thousand feet out in the Pacific Ocean and divides his time between writing and offshore cruising in his seagoing sloop Confucius III.« less
